- [ ] SQL lint gate (Quillstone key ceremony). All migration files must pass sqlcheck-v3 before the ceremony branch merges: uppercase keywords, no SELECT *, explicit column lists on INSERT, and trailing semicolons. New folks: run `make lint-sql` locally; CI will block otherwise. Teodor's pre-commit hook covers most of it. To fetch the lint ruleset from the sealed config store, you'll need the recovery passphrase, which is recorded directly below.

unlock words, bafof-kawef: soreth-nordor-belwyn-gorvan-julael-belys

**Q3 Planning — Halden Works Capacity**

Team, we've decided to run Halden Works at full three-shift capacity through Q3 rather than mothball Line 4. Demand from the Corvess account justifies it, and retooling later would cost more than the overtime. Branch stock allocations shift accordingly — details Friday. The confidential rationale sits just below this note.

internal memo for tagef-hadup: Gross margin on Ulaath came in at 15 percent against a plan of 5 percent. Only 7 of the 120 pilot accounts renewed Ulaath, so a churn review is set for October 15.

Ticket: Migrate the Pondwick build from our crusty shell scripts to the hermetic Stillbox build system. Heads up for future maintainers — the old scripts leaked environment variables everywhere, so expect a few surprises when things suddenly need to be declared explicitly. All third-party deps are now pinned in the lockfile. Don't merge until the checksums match on two clean machines. Final sign-off comes from the person named below.

signatory, yahog-badug: Quenix Ulaael

Subject: Handover — Fabrikit on-call

Hey! Quick handover notes. Fabrikit (our test-data factory lib) had a flaky seed generator this week — if builds fail on the Norwick suite, just bump the seed cache and rerun. Docs live on the Lantermill wiki under "Fabrikit basics," which new folks should skim first. Nothing else burning. If anything weird pops up overnight, ping the library owner directly.

billing contact of bafog-bawip = fraael@lumicworks.corp